VBA入门:Excel的自动化神器
4星 · 超过85%的资源 需积分: 9 78 浏览量
更新于2024-07-28
收藏 103KB DOC 举报
"VBA入门教程,讲解VBA与VB的区别,以及VBA在Excel中的应用和优点"
在计算机编程领域,Visual Basic for Applications(VBA)是一个强大的工具,尤其适用于微软办公室套件如Excel、Word、Access等。VBA是VB(Visual Basic)的一个子集,但它们的主要用途有所差异。VB主要用于创建独立的桌面应用程序,而VBA则专注于对现有应用程序进行自动化和扩展。
VBA的特点在于它可以“寄生于”已存在的应用程序,这意味着VBA代码通常运行在诸如Excel这样的应用程序内部,无需用户额外安装VBA的开发环境。相反,VB开发的应用程序是独立的.exe文件,可以直接运行。尽管两者之间存在这些区别,但在语法和结构上,VBA与VB非常相似,因此掌握了VBA,学习VB也会相对容易。
VBA的一个核心优势在于它的跨产品兼容性。一旦学会了VBA,你可以在微软的多个产品中应用相同的编程知识,如Excel、Word、Access等。VBA有时被比喻为Excel的“遥控器”,因为它能够控制和自定义Excel的行为,实现任务自动化、界面定制、模板简化、数据处理和分析等功能。
在Excel环境中使用VBA的优点显著。首先,VBA可以自动化重复的任务,节省时间和提高效率。其次,用户可以通过VBA自定义Excel的工具栏、菜单和用户界面,打造个性化的办公体验。再者,VBA可以帮助简化模板的使用,通过编程逻辑实现复杂的工作流程。此外,Excel的强大功能(如数据分析、公式和图表)结合VBA,可以将其转变为一个强大的开发平台,用于创建自定义的报表和数据管理解决方案。最后,由于Excel支持连接多种数据库,利用VBA可以进行更深入的数据操作和分析。
总而言之,VBA是提升工作效率和生产力的重要工具,尤其对于经常处理大量数据或需要自动化工作流程的用户来说。通过学习VBA,用户不仅可以提升Excel技能,还能拓宽其在微软生态系统中的编程能力,实现更高效的工作和更广泛的项目可能性。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2013-10-11 上传
点击了解资源详情
2013-07-30 上传
2012-04-19 上传
2008-11-16 上传
2013-05-02 上传
jython123
- 粉丝: 0
- 资源: 1
最新资源
- Elasticsearch核心改进:实现Translog与索引线程分离
- 分享个人Vim与Git配置文件管理经验
- 文本动画新体验:textillate插件功能介绍
- Python图像处理库Pillow 2.5.2版本发布
- DeepClassifier:简化文本分类任务的深度学习库
- Java领域恩舒技术深度解析
- 渲染jquery-mentions的markdown-it-jquery-mention插件
- CompbuildREDUX:探索Minecraft的现实主义纹理包
- Nest框架的入门教程与部署指南
- Slack黑暗主题脚本教程:简易安装指南
- JavaScript开发进阶:探索develop-it-master项目
- SafeStbImageSharp:提升安全性与代码重构的图像处理库
- Python图像处理库Pillow 2.5.0版本发布
- mytest仓库功能测试与HTML实践
- MATLAB与Python对比分析——cw-09-jareod源代码探究
- KeyGenerator工具:自动化部署节点密钥生成